CopperHead is a Märtzen, ruby lager brewed with caramel malts producing sweet, buttery, nutty & fruity flavors. It also has a slight burnt orange with a dark coppery influence.

    Pours a slightly cloudy amber colourwith a small beige head. Aroma is sweet, slightly nutty. Rich biscuity flavors. Mildly acidic with a soft hop finish.

    This is a Marzen not a Dunkel. Pours a hazy copper with a very thin tan head that disappears quickly. Cider and spice in the nose. Mouthfeel is full and smooth. Flavors are light caramel biscuit and fruit. Refreshing and simple with a crisp, dry finish.
